Maintenance / Service Supervisor jobs in [Unknown county], Louisiana involve overseeing maintenance staff, ensuring equipment functionality, and coordinating service schedules. Responsibilities include conducting inspections, managing repairs, and implementing safety protocols. Ideal candidates possess strong leadership skills, technical knowledge, and problem-solving abilities. Experience in maintenance and supervision is preferred.
